What is the definition of "instruction pipelinelining"? Provide the solutions in addition to describing the data inconsistencies and branch conflicts.
Q: What are the most significant differences and similarities between the two most prevalent server…
A: Microsoft Windows Server and Linux are the two most popular server operating systems. Microsoft…
Q: The traversed graph is acyclic if and only if DFS discovers no back edges.
A: Background: In computer science, depth-first search (DFS) is a graph traversal algorithm…
Q: A sample run of your program should look like below. Note that the user’s inputs are highlighted in…
A: The required code along with implementation and expected output is given below -
Q: What is the difference between an attribute with multiple values and a recurrent group?
A: Attributes with Multiple Values: Attributes with multiple values are characteristics or properties…
Q: Write the series of git commands that will result in the shown store. You may reference working tree…
A: Software development is the process of designing, creating, testing, and maintaining software…
Q: Which database, MongoDB or Neo4J, would you suggest to the CEO?
A: The Business intelligence tools will play a crucial role in the process of processing and then…
Q: What are the four fundamental ideas that underpin the Extreme Programming methodology?
A: Software development can be a challenging process. Complex applications require effective teamwork,…
Q: Should we combine the CPU and memory with an asynchronous or synchronous bus? Your response should…
A: The answer is given below step.
Q: Create five distinct ideas for potential preventive actions that could be taken against…
A: Cyberattacks pose a significant threat to organizations and individuals, resulting in financial…
Q: design an algorithmthat given a directed graph g = (v e) and a distinguished vertex s v determines…
A: Hi.. check below for the algorithm on given scenario.
Q: A discussion on the topic that covers three pages should be used to explain the differences between…
A: Properties and variables are essential concepts in computer programming, and it is important to…
Q: Still slower than merge sort, binary tree sort utilising a self-balancing binary search tree…
A: Sorting algorithms are fundamental in computer science and are widely used in various applications.…
Q: Why do we communicate data using digital signals that are non-periodic as opposed to analogue…
A: In this question we need to explain why digital signals are preferred over analog signals for data…
Q: Explain how big data is at the heart of Google’s business model.
A: Big data refers to large, complex sets of data that are too difficult or costly to process and…
Q: In ARM assembly. what's another way of doing "ldr r4, [r2], #4?"
A: hi. check below to find the answer of ARM assembly question
Q: What is the distinction between the logical and tangible descriptions of a file?
A: File system is way to store the store the name and content of file where they places logically and…
Q: What characteristics define a desktop operating system?
A: A desktop operating system is an operating system that is intended to be installed and run on PCs.…
Q: Reserves.sid is a foreign key to Sailors and Reserves.bid is a foreign key to Boats.bid. We are…
A: SQL is an abrreviation for Structured Query Language.SQL is used for storing database and…
Q: Show that the following language is context-free. L = {x₁#x₂#x3 | X₁, X2, X3 € {0, 1}*, and for some…
A: Showing a language is context free : If we can able to build context free grammar for given…
Q: What happens when 4 is added to ptr, assuming it is an integer reference?
A: As software developers, it is crucial to understand memory management and how to work with pointers…
Q: Create an algorithm that, given a directed graph (g = (v e)) and a unique vertex (s v), finds the…
A: To solve the problem of finding the shortest route between a source vertex s and all other vertices…
Q: Question : Imagine that you track your commute times for (10 days) and recorded your observations in…
A: Create a list called data with the commute time observations. Create a list called time with the…
Q: 2) Answer the following questions (Unit 2): a. What is a compound sentence? b.What is a…
A: Your answer is given below.
Q: What exactly is a desktop operating system? Compare and contrast Windows, macOS, Linux, and Chrome…
A: An operating system is An operating system is a program that acts as an interface between the…
Q: Develop a Python program, in which you'll design a class that holds the following personal data:…
A: Define the class named “Personal_information”. ○ Define “__init__()” method for…
Q: What is the process that begins with a grammar's start symbol, performs productions, and finishes…
A: In conventional language theory, gaining a string from a grammar is called origin. The derivation…
Q: ide_Task Programming Language and Advancements ▪ C# Programming Language. ▪ Visual Studio 2019.…
A: This is a C program that demonstrates a simple encryption and decryption process using a caesar…
Q: Examine the distinctions between TCP and UDP in greater detail.
A: In this question we need to explain the differences between Transmission Control Protocol (TCP) and…
Q: Each pixel can be shown using a double number between 0 and 1 (0 for black and 1 for white and…
A: Dear learner, hope you are doing well, I will try my best to answer this question. Thank you!
Q: In the realm of software design, the connection that exists between cohesion and coupling, in…
A: Explanation: Cohesion and coupling are two important concepts in software design that are closely…
Q: To what degree does it show to be beneficial to have a working knowledge of the compiler?
A: Operational knowledge of the compiler is highly helpful for a variety of reason. First and foremost,…
Q: Assume that an attribute comprising a primary key is also a candidate key. What would be your…
A: Assume that an attribute comprising a primary key is also a candidate key. What would be your…
Q: Build a CKY table to parse each sentence below. Also for the 3 invalid sentences below. I want to…
A: As per our company guidelines, only 3 sub parts will be answered. So, please repost the remaining…
Q: How exactly has the use of internet technology contributed to the development of a certain operation…
A: What is an internet: The internet is a global network of computers and servers that communicate with…
Q: Could you kindly outline the difference between the custom settings and the custom metaData in…
A: Salesforce is a cloud-based software company that provides businesses with tools that help them find…
Q: A primary index is created on a a) non-key, non-ordering attribute of a file b) non-key, ordering…
A: A primary index is a database indexing technique that improves search efficiency. It is created on a…
Q: The following HDLC frame was received by a host. Does it have an error or not? If so, explain the…
A: In this question we have to check and explain the error for the HDLC frame recieved from host Let's…
Q: Recognise IT and users?
A: Information Technology (IT) uses computer, network, software, and extra digital plans to direct and…
Q: What characteristics distinguish a clustered index from a sparse one, and how does one go about…
A: Database management systems can employ clustered indexes and sparse indexes as two index types to…
Q: What are the key differences between a clustered index and a sparse index, and how does one go about…
A: In database management, indexes are used to organize data for quick access. Different types of…
Q: 4) Write a C program that prompts the user to enter a digit n between 1 and 9. Then, the program…
A: First I will show you algorithm of this program. Algorithm 1. Start2. Declare the integer variable…
Q: Using query string with javascript, how do I populate the third page with the required information?…
A: The script 3 is provided along with the modified endGame function which packages the parameters from…
Q: As a middle manager for a cloud provider company, you are responsible for the team that manages the…
A: In this question we have to understand where a middle manager for a cloud provider company has…
Q: Users have the option of selecting artificial intelligence in a variety of forms; what are some of…
A: Artificial intelligence (AI) is a wide field with several subfields. Some of the subfields that…
Q: If it is possible to construct an optimal solution for a problem by constructing optimal solutions…
A: The dynamic programming technique works by solving the subproblems in a bottom-up fashion, starting…
Q: a sets in real-time, and what tools and technologies are available to support these efforts?
A: The answer is
Q: A compiler produces a program with the following mix of instructions: Instruction Class Count 4 7 3…
A: The execution time of the program=clock period of CPU* Σ(number of instructions* CPI). So, we need…
Q: Why is IT Stigmergy excellent communication?
A: Stigmergy is a mechanism of indirect communication and coordination between agents in a system…
Q: Explain how to construct a wired network packet tracer for a nursery business.
A: To construct a wired network packet tracer for a nursery business, need to consider the specific…
Q: What preventative measures can I take to ensure that I do not fall victim to phishing scams?
A: Understanding the techniques used by cybercriminals is crucial for preventing phishing scams. Stay…
What is the definition of "instruction pipelinelining"? Provide the solutions in addition to describing the data inconsistencies and branch conflicts.
Step by step
Solved in 3 steps
- How does pipelining improve CPU efficiency? What’s the potential effect on pipelining’s efficiency when executing a conditional BRANCH instruction? What techniques can be used to make pipelining more efficient when executing conditional BRANCH instructions?What is the definition of "instruction pipelinelining"? Provide the remedies in addition to discussing the data discrepancies and branch conflicts.What does it imply precisely when people talk about "instruction pipelinelining"? Provide the remedies in addition to providing a description of the data inconsistencies and branch conflicts that have occurred.
- Explain "instruction pipelinelining"? Data discrepancies and branching problems should be documented and fixed.What exactly does the term "instruction pipelinelining" mean? In addition to describing the data inconsistencies and branch conflicts, provide the solutions.Can you explain the meaning of the term "instruction pipelinelining"? Not only should the data inconsistencies and branching issues be described, but the remedies should also be provided.
- Explore the idea of instruction reordering and out-of-order execution in pipelining. How do these techniques enhance processor performance, and what are the challenges associated with them?Explore the concept of instruction reordering for optimizing pipeline execution. How does the compiler influence instruction scheduling for pipelines?Can pipelined execution be achieved if the execution time of pipeline instructions is not balanced? What ineffectiveness do you observe?
- What does "instruction pipelinelining" really mean? Give the answers as well as a description of the branch conflicts and data discrepancies.If the execution times of the pipeline instructions are not balanced, is pipelined execution still possible? Where do you see the inefficiencies here?Can pipelined execution be achieved if the execution duration of pipeline instructions is not balanced? What ineffectiveness do you observe?